JAPANESE PART BLACK LAQUER ARMOUR
EDO PERIOD
comprising a breast plate constructed of interlocking plates surmounted by a section of vertical rods with cords attaching the back plate with vambrace and tassets of black cord, the two arm sections covered with fine mail patinated iron strips and plates terminating in fingerless gauntlets decorated with flower heads, the back plate with iron bracket and with original leather lining, on a modern wood stand
armour 31in. (78cm) high, 14in. (35cm) wide, height on stand 59in. (149cm)
